Throughout the month of December, the Library is hosting a Holidays around the World Reading Challenge on Beanstack, the online reading program! This new children’s activity combines fun reading and art challenges by visiting espl.beanstack.org and selecting the Holidays Around the World Reading Challenge. Complete activities and read books to earn tickets. Each ticket will be put into a raffle for cool prizes! The Holidays Around the World Reading Challenge is free and open to any Eastern Shore of Virginia child aged 1 to 18 years. A library card is not required.
Eastern Shore Public Library in Accomac and Northampton Free Library in Nassawadox will also have activity bags full of all kinds of Christmas goodies including a Christmas ornament craft, an activity booklet, and goodies. Stop by and visit one of the two libraries to pick up a free kit.
